Tony,
If yours is like mine...just touch the screen where the clock is.
Then touch "SET"
It will change to the screen where you can set the clock.
Then touch the "NAV" button or the "AUDIO" button to exit and go back to the main screen.
Thats all there is to it.

| | Cadillac Owners Enthusiast | | | | | Re: map disc The Navigation system does use the satellite time for determining location. However, the DST setting will not change automatically. This is true of all GPS units whether or not they are in a car or separate units. The change must be done manually by turning the DST setting on or off. There are many different threads on this subject. If you wait for this to happen automatically, you will wait forever. There is no TSB, there is nothing wrong with the programming, it doesn't matter what you "assume" or "think," or how much you paid for the car. Change over from DST to no-DST or vice-versa will not happen automatically. |

Daylight Savings Time (DST) change and your GPS: What you need to know
It's March 11th and the new Daylight Savings Time went into effect today. Your PC and cell phone no doubt auto-updated themselves are are displaying the correct time. The situation with your GPS, however, is not so simple. Here's a breakdown of each GPS, how the new DST effects it, and what you need to do to get the correct time:
GPS STATUS
Garmin nuvi 350 Unit does not show the correct time. No update is available (yet) from Garmin. Workaround is to manually change the time via Settings -> Locale -> Clock.
Garmin nuvi 610 Correct time displayed when version 3.50 is installed (released March 5 2007)
Garmin nuvi 660 Correct time displayed when version 3.50 is installed (released March 5 2007)
Garmin nuvi 680 Unit does not show the correct time. No update is available (yet) from Garmin. Workaround is to manually change the time via Settings -> Locale -> Clock.
Garmin StreetPilot 7500 Correct time displayed when version 5.00 is installed (released March 9, 2007)
Garmin StreetPilot 2820 Correct time displayed when version 4.00 is installed (released March 9, 2007)
Garmin StreetPilot 2730 Correct time displayed when version 7.00 is installed (released March 9, 2007)
Garmin StreetPilot 2720 Correct time displayed when version 7.00 is installed (released March 9, 2007)
Garmin StreetPilot 7200 Correct time displayed when version 5.00 is installed (released March 9, 2007)
Garmin StreetPilot c530 Correct time displayed when version 5.30 is installed (released March 8, 2007)
Garmin StreetPilot c310 Correct time displayed when version 5.40 is installed (released March 8, 2007)
Garmin StreetPilot c320 Correct time displayed when version 5.40 is installed (released March 8, 2007)
Garmin StreetPilot c330 Correct time displayed when version 5.40 is installed (released March 8, 2007)
Garmin StreetPilot c510 Correct time displayed when version 5.30 is installed (released March 8, 2007)
Garmin StreetPilot c550 Correct time displayed when version 5.30 is installed (released March 8, 2007)
Garmin StreetPilot i2 Correct time displayed when version 3.30 is installed (released March 1, 2007)
Garmin StreetPilot i3 Correct time displayed when version 3.30 is installed (released March 1, 2007)
Garmin StreetPilot i5 Correct time displayed when version 3.30 is installed (released March 1, 2007)
Garmin GPSMAP 60Cx Correct time displayed when version 3.20 is installed (released March 5, 2007)
Garmin GPSMAP 60CSx Correct time displayed when version 3.20 is installed (released March 5, 2007)
Garmin GPSMAP 76CSx Correct time displayed when version 3.20 is installed (released March 5, 2007)
Garmin GPSMAP 76Cx Correct time displayed when version 3.20 is installed (released March 5, 2007)
Magellan CrossoverGPS Time is not displayed, so this is less of an issue. No updates are available for the CrossoverGPS
Magellan RoadMate 2000 Time is not displayed, so this is less of an issue. Still, you should upgrade to version 1.56
Magellan RoadMate 2200T Time is not displayed, so this is less of an issue. Still you should upgrade to version 1.56
Magellan RoadMate 3000T You should update to version 3.11
Magellan RoadMate 6000T You should update to version 1.22
TomTom GO 910 Update available via TomTom's HOME application
TomTom ONE Unit does not show the correct time. No update is available from TomTom. Workaround is to manually set the clock.

| | Cadillac Owners Fanatic Cadillac(s): 2006 STS N* 1SE | | Join Date: Feb 2009 Age: 47 | | | Re: map disc The bottom line on GPS/DST is that the raw satellite data feeding into your GPS receover contains no time zone data, it's just a raw time counter. The receiver must apply time zone rules separately to the data before displaying the "correct" time. Some do it, some don't, and many need updates as we keep changing the rules regarding Standard/Daylight time. GM/Denso? took the easy way out and left a big button on the nav to enable/disble DST. |
